Forced to Shop not Adopt.

Posted on February 23, 2016 by RocklandNYMom Posted in Thoughts.. .

Disclosure:  This is an unsponsored post.  All opinions expressed are my own.

I usually refrain from posting anything semi-controversial on this site.  I try to keep it very sunshiny and smiley.  I have recently been experiencing something that I felt the need to write about despite the fact that people may not agree with me.

I am a lucky woman.  I have a supportive and loving husband, two beautiful children, a job I love and a fabulous pup.  I am surrounded by family and truly feel a part of a fabulous community in Rockland County.

As a family, we recently made the decision to add another pup to the equation.  Duncan is getting older (he’s a 9.5 year old 110 lb chocolate lab), and we would like another.  Duncan is by far the best dog I have ever known.  His temperament is classic lab, love and hugs all the time.  Nothing but tolerance.  He has ALWAYS been the sweetest boy I have ever known.  Through two homes and two kids he has always been constant and loving.  He checks in on the kids before he goes to bed.   I cannot say enough about him.

My Three Kids

We would like to add a new pup so that it can learn from Duncan.  As a teacher I am off for the summer and can dedicate a lot of time to acclimating the new guy or girl to the family.

Here is where the complications come in.  (E) who is 2 has had a few health bumps along the way and we recently found out that she has asthma and is allergic to dogs.  Given that Duncan is a member of the family he wasn’t going anywhere.  Instead we made changes to the household.  Stronger filters, more frequent vacuuming etc.  We KNOW that (E) can tolerate a Lab, and are also interested in a Labradoodle which might even be better.

I WANTED to adopt and did lots of research in order to do so.  I know that even these high demand breeds are often surrendered just like everyone else.  I am NOT opposed to a 2-3 year old pup who can acclimate to our family with a calm and cool demeanor.  I sought out rescues that were committed to the lab/doodle breeds.

I have applied to adopt 4 dogs over the past 4 months and have been turned down for a “busy” household, or because they didn’t think that I was a good “fit”.  One said that I couldn’t adopt because I had small kids, another because my yard isn’t fenced in.  When I said I had a lab and my yard wasn’t fenced they asked if he ran, I said no, they asked how I accomplished that.  I plainly answered that he has been trained.  Still no luck.

I was even turned away from a local shelter (who will remain nameless) because kids and puppies don’t mix (seriously a friend and my auntie were there).

View More: http://kennedygracephotography.pass.us/mj

Let me state now that I understand that not every household with kids and dogs where parents work can handle a puppy.  I KNOW that they have to be careful where they place dogs because there are bad situations.  I APPRECIATE how difficult it must be to feel like dogs are placed well or to make the decision.

HOWEVER, I find it impossible to believe that because my application had ONE or TWO small indicators that my house may not work it should be turned away WITHOUT calls made to my references or vet.

Come and do a HOME VISIT and see how my dog is loved and included in our daily routine.  Speak to me on the phone and ask questions about how I think I am going to make it work out.

View More: http://kennedygracephotography.pass.us/mj

We have taken great pride in the training of Duncan.  He sleeps on the couch, and my bed more often than I would like from time to time, but he is a darling.  He will eat right from your mouth without touching you.  He will provide you with a pillow when you need one.  He snuggles better than anyone I know.  He sits, stays, comes when you call, walks great on a leash, and that’s not JUST his temperament.  It was hours of work with positive reinforcement, love and determination.

Emma Duncan

The same care was taken when we taught our kids how to handle and play with dogs.  They don’t hit, tease, or scream at them.  They know how to get dogs to sit, shake and feed them appropriately.  They can tell when a pup has had enough.Aidan Duncan

You could NOT find a more loving and ready household for a dog and by denying us a placement they are denying a dog their perfect match.  What could be better for a dog than to be included in a loving, warm, and dog friendly environment?

Instead of adopting a pet and giving them a second chance at life, I am now forced to seek out breeders and pay thousands of dollars to find the next member of my family.  NO matter how many times I ask in a parenting group if anyone knows of an excellent lab/doodle breeder there are at least 5 people who attack me and say “DON’T SHOP ADOPT”.  Yeah well I tried that…

I am currently speaking to a Doodle Breeder and will most likely have our new addition transported up to NY in 7-8 weeks.  I am not completely unhappy with this decision.  I am disgruntled with a  system that perpetuates a cycle, and wish there had been a different outcome…

Back to School Photos Craft

Posted on August 22, 2015 by RocklandNYMom Posted in Crafts, Photo Obsessed, Thoughts.. .

Disclosure:  This is an unsponsored post.  All opinions expressed are my own.  

I started taking those first and last day photos of (A) last year and love it.  I was making my Shutterfly album and was staring at the page of him that shows them next to each other.  The only part of the photos that I hated was finding printables on the internet that had the correct year and or grade each time.  I decided I needed to take matters into my own hands.  I am a big fan of using the same props over and over again to show how the kids grow and change so I created something that was more permanent and could be reused.

The Shutterfly page that started it all. 

Shutterfly Page

After searching different ideas, I went to AC Moore where I browsed around and finally picked up the supplies I needed.  The boards run about $14.00 but it’s much less if you bring your 40% coupon.  I store paint pens in a plastic bag (up high) all the time, I simply had to add a few colors to my collection.  I prefer the Sharpie brand, but they all work.

Sign Supplies

blank board 2

Blank Board 1

I painted each of the boards on the front and back using the black chalk paint.

Board Painted 1

Once dry I played around on my computer looking for fonts and graphics that I wanted to add to the project.  I made them different according to their likes ((A) prefers math and reasoning while (E) really loves books).  For those of you with a cricket machine etc, this project would be really cute and super fast.  

I then cut out the pieces and arranged them on the boards to see how I liked them.  

Taking Shape 2

For the more difficult fonts, I traced them with a pen (which made marks in the board you can follow).  I used the paint pens in different colors to make it permanent.

taking shape 1

I did the same on the back for the Last Day of School using for both children a sun and water (they both really love swimming).

Final Products

Aidan Sign Front

Aidan Sign Back

Emma Sign Front

emma sign back

I hope you enjoy and I look forward to  sharing the pictures of the kids using them on the first day of school!  As always don’t forget if you love our project you can “Pin” it!!!

Father’s Day Project 2015

Posted on June 15, 2015 by RocklandNYMom Posted in Crafts, Specialty Items, Thoughts.. .

Disclosure:  This is an unsponsored post.  All opinions expressed are my own.

I love home made gifts, but sometimes when it comes to making things for dads it becomes difficult to think of something that you can make and he will be able to use.  I also like to incorporate hand or foot prints as often as possible as I think it helps to cement their stage and age well.  Sometimes when you are creating something for dad its difficult to think of ideas that are sentimental yet “manly”.  This year I think I was able to hit the nail on the head.

To get some inspiration I went to AC Moore and walked around.  It didn’t take long before I saw a display with paintable mugs and knew that’s what I would do.  I know what you are thinking, not so original, but its what we ended up putting on them that I think made it really special.

Mug Blank

As you may know (given our previous posts), our family really enjoys super heroes.  Especially the Avengers.  It is something that we all watch and have fun with together.  I wanted to find a way to do that on the mug.  I searched and found some inspiration for creating super heroes out of handprints on the internet and my mind was made up.  All that was left was to decide which heroes to depict.

For (A) the choice was simple, Captain America.  For (E) it was a little more difficult.  At her age (almost 2) I couldn’t be painting too many colors (she curls up her hand or pulls away) it had to be quick.  All of the options I saw were of wonder woman, and batgirl, neither of whom she knows.  Then we had an idea, the Black Widow.  She is an avenger, requires only one color and is a family favorite.  (E) even named her bitty baby Natasha Romanov.

(A) started by writing “Super _(DAD/POP/GRANDPA)____” on each mug in a different color to match each personality.

Mug Super

Then we added the handprints for the heroes.

Mug A paints hand 2

Mug Handprints

Once dry I was able to add on the details and finishing touches.

Mug finished cap

Mug finished Natasha

I then wrote the year on the bottom. 

Here are the finished products!!
